Senate Concurrent Resolution 7
Urge preservation of the Minimum Offer Price Rule for electricity
To memorialize PJM Interconnection, L.L.C. and the Federal Energy Regulatory Commission to urge the preservation of the Minimum Offer Price Rule for the PJM capacity market.
